Tiredness

Fatigue is the constant feeling of fatigue or a lack energy for daily activities. It could be a sign of a health issue or be caused by lifestyle factors like poor diet, lack of exercise and alcohol use.

It is also a sign of a variety of mental health conditions including depression and anxiety. It's a good idea to advise anyone who is feeling tired or is having trouble with their daily lives to visit a doctor.

The primary causes of fatigue for women are health issues, lifestyle factors and a mixture of both. Making sure you get enough sleep and eating well, exercising regularly and managing stress are all important ways to combat fatigue.

Sometime, people with chronic medical conditions like heart disease or diabetes might suffer from unrelenting fatigue. Your doctor will assess your symptoms and conduct tests to find out the cause of your fatigue.

Your doctor will test your blood pressure and inquire about your lifestyle habits such as how you sleep and whether you drink alcohol or take prescription medications regularly. Your doctor will diagnose you and prescribe medication or modify your lifestyle to help you feel better.

Examining your own health and talking with a doctor about your concerns is the best way to manage these. Your doctor will assess your weight, cholesterol, blood pressure and cholesterol levels and may want to conduct some tests to rule out other health problems that could be causing your fatigue.

Many health issues can lead to chronic fatigue, such as anemia, heart disease thyroid disorders, cancer, and chronic fatigue syndrome. These symptoms could be a warning sign for an illness that is more serious and should not be overlooked.

Depression

Depression is a serious mood disorder which can have a significant impact on a person's day-to-day life. It triggers feelings of despair, sadness or emptiness that can last for a long period of time.

Often, depression develops in response to traumatizing or difficult circumstances in a person's life. This could include the loss of a loved one, divorce or the loss of a job, illness or other difficulties.

Other triggers for depression are stress, family history or a history of alcohol or drug use. A good night's sleep, eating well and spending time with friends and family can aid in improving your mental health.

Hormonal changes can also play a role in the development of depression, including postpartum and pregnant periods, perimenopausal and menstruation. These are all influenced by hormone fluctuations, which can cause extreme mood changes.

Females are more sensitive to their emotions which can result in them being more likely to internalize or take into account negative experiences. This can cause feelings of guilt and shame, even if it's your to blame.

A woman's individual response to stress may increase the likelihood of developing depression. For instance, a woman who feels overwhelmed by her work or family life could start to feel more depressed.

Women are also more likely to be affected by threats or negative incidents in their lives. This can cause feelings of guilt and shame. This can lead to thoughts of self-harm or suicide which is a serious issue.

Women who have experienced an event that is stressful or are at the risk of developing depression due to genetics, should speak with their doctor. They can tell if they are depressed and prescribe treatment, which could include counseling or psychotherapy. Sometimes, a couple of sessions can make a huge difference in depression symptoms.
